Huatulco's major attractions are its picturesque bays and sun-drenched coastline, with the jagged Sierra Madre Mountains as a striking backdrop. Secluded coves and sandy beaches provide the ideal setting for seaside resorts and water activities.
Board a comfortable motorized catamaran vessel for a relaxing scenic cruise from the harbor to Tangolunda Bay. You'll view the unusual rock formations at Organo Bay, tranquil Maguey Bay, Chahue Bay, Santa Cruz Bay with its gorgeous beaches, and the impressive blowhole nearby.
For your enjoyment, there's an open bar on board, serving domestic drinks and a snack.
At the marina, you will board an air-conditioned motorcoach and head to the charming town center of La Crucecita to visit Our Lady of Guadalupe Church. Look up -- the ceiling sports the largest painting in the world.
Take photos at the Tangolunda Viewpoint and admire the picturesque tree-lined streets and central plaza of La Crucecita.
En route back to the pier, enjoy one final photo stop at the La Entrega Viewpoint. Take in the panoramic views of your ship in port, along with the dazzling crescent of white sand and emerald waters of La Entrega Beach.
